Deontay Wilder has successfully defended his WBC heavyweight title.
He knocked out Dominic Breazeale within the very first round with a huge right-hand swipe.
The fight in Brooklyn lasted the better part of 140 seconds.
The result takes Wilder's record to 41 wins and a draw from 42 bouts.
